Treatment options for adults suffering from ADHD

Adults with ADHD have a myriad of treatment options. These include medication, talking therapy, or even learning. They may also require accommodations for example, more time to complete assignments and less distractions.

Many people with ADHD have co-occurring disorders including anxiety and depression. Before you start treatment, it is essential to determine if you have a condition. Psychologists, psychiatrists, and other mental health professionals are able to diagnose ADHD.

In most cases, medication is used in conjunction with therapy. This helps patients manage emotional baggage, shame and anger.

Medicines also help patients control their impulses, which could hinder their functioning. Based on the symptoms the patient might be prescribed a range of stimulant drugs or non-stimulants. Tests for medications usually start with a small dose and then increase in frequency over time. Some people with ADHD are required to take medication daily. Others only require it when required.

Although medications can be used to control impulsive behavior adverse effects can occur. To minimize risks, it is vital that patients adhere to the prescribed dosages and take their medication exactly according to the directions.

Adherence to prescribed medications can enhance the effectiveness of treatment. Patients can be taught by their physicians about the importance of adhering to prescribed medication. If a patient has trouble staying on top of medication regimens it is possible to be kept on track by family members. Utilizing a mobile phone-based reminder application can also be beneficial.

Numerous studies have revealed that frequent changes to medications or treatments can have a negative impact on the quality of life of individuals with ADHD. Physicians need to monitor their patients' moods and alter their treatment plans as necessary.

human-givens-institute-logo.pngA recent study looked at claims data from 122,881 adults with ADHD. The average age of the patients was 29.3 years old. Over the course of 12 months, 50% of the patients changed their treatment.

The most common reasons for treatment changes included discontinuation of medication, management of ADHD/treatment-related complications, and treatment interruptions. There were a variety of reasons for treatment interruptions, including holidays and weekends. In previous studies that focused on claims, these factors were not considered.

Cost of an adhd assessment London

In the UK there are many methods to obtain an free adhd assessment uk assessment. This can be very expensive. It also takes an extended amount of time. It is possible to cover the cost in the event that you have insurance. A sliding scale assessment can be requested.

Achieving an ADHD assessment is often the first step towards finding out if you're suffering from the disorder. This can assist you in starting treatments, including medications. The psychiatrist will examine your condition and rule out other causes. Then they'll suggest the most effective treatment.

The most common ADHD treatment is medication. You should always go to an appointment with a doctor in case you are taking prescription. Medicines can be expensive. It can also cause negative side effects, such as hyperactivity.

Your GP may refer you to a private doctor. Independent psychiatrists can perform an assessment. The psychiatrist can offer an accurate diagnosis and are more flexible.

For an initial evaluation you can decide to see a private psychiatrist. The cost is between PS300 and 700. A follow-up appointment will cost about 150PS. After completing the assessment, your psych will write an official letter to your gp adhd assessment.

You should expect to see specialists several times should you decide to go with a private practitioner. They'll screen you for co-morbidities and ask for proof from family members.

Some providers offer pro bono assessments. Sliding scale services are available according to your income level. When you search for providers online, you'll have the ability to locate one that meets your requirements.

AADDUK offers a list top specialists who can assist you with an ADHD assessment. AADDUK also has the national directory of peer support groups.

Psychiatry-UK in the UK has contracts to offer NHS-funded Adult ADHD assessments. They also have contracts to offer private prescriptions for non-ADHD drugs.
